What is Amcomri Group Interest Expense?

Amcomri Group LSE:AMCO +2.01% 25 Interest Expense is £-2.06 Mil as of Dec. 2025. GuruFocus rates LSE:AMCO with a GF Score™ of 25/100. The stock has 6 warning signs investors should review.

Interest Expense is the amount reported by a company or individual as an expense for borrowed money. Amcomri Group's interest expense for the six months ended in Dec. 2025 was £ -1.10 Mil. Its interest expense for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Dec. 2025 was £-2.06 Mil.

Interest Coverage is a ratio that determines how easily a company can pay interest expenses on outstanding debt. It is calculated by dividing a company's Operating Income(EBIT) by its Interest Expense. Amcomri Group's Operating Income for the six months ended in Dec. 2025 was £ 3.28 Mil. Amcomri Group's Interest Expense for the six months ended in Dec. 2025 was £ -1.10 Mil. Amcomri Group's Interest Coverage for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 was 3.00. The higher the ratio, the stronger the company's financial strength is. Amcomri Group's Interest Expense for the six months ended in Dec. 2025 was £-1.10 Mil. Its Operating Income for the six months ended in Dec. 2025 was £3.28 Mil. And its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ation for the six months ended in Dec. 2025 was £16.15 Mil.

Amcomri Group's Interest Coverage for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as

Interest Coverage=-1* Operating Income (Q: Dec. 2025 )/Interest Expense (Q: Dec. 2025 )
=-1*3.283/-1.096
=3.00

Amcomri Group Business Description

Address 16/18 Beak Street, London, GBR, W1F 9RD
Amcomri Group PLC is in the acquisition and development of quality SME businesses in the UK engineering and industrial sectors, including out-of-owner retirement situations. It has a focus on two core areas: Specialist engineering services businesses are focused on providing specialist technical repair, refurbishment, and 'reverse engineering' services to industrial, infrastructure or transportation operators in the rail, power generation, petrochemical and electronics industries. B2B Manufacturing businesses are focused on selective B2B markets in which it has competitive position, including technical gasket and joint manufacture, specialist printing and printed adhesive tape manufacture.
